The Grand Prix racer, 40, had left his house with his two children Michelle and David to buy fish and chips. Hailwood was en route with his two children his son David survived to pick up fish and chips for the family's dinner when a lorry turned suddenly into the car's path. [44], In May 1978, Hailwood rode a demonstration to spectators at a Donington Park national motorcycle race day of the Yamaha XS1100 with full fairing in Martini colours, which he was to use to re-acquaint himself with the TT course, including any subsequent alterations since he raced at the Isle of Man in the late 1960s. [1][17], After suffering breakdowns in 1967, Hailwood had intended to re-sign for Honda provided the 1968 machinery was to his satisfaction, and had relocated to South Africa where he started a building business with former motorcycle Grand Prix rider Frank Perris, completing their first house in October 1967, also selling one to ex-racer Jim Redman.
